Since the new books came out the wording Superfree has now been changed to Speed food. That's basically most (but not all) fruit and veg. Eggs have always been free but now they count as a P (Protein) food which is good as a meat replacement.Morning everyone :0 miss newbie Sw here again

Can anyone tell me if I can count stewed fruit as free? (e.g. chopped apples/pears or forest fruit) I know sugar would need synned - what about sweetener? I know fruit would need to be synned if it was pureed. I can't get my head round "abuse" of stuff. I have some wrinkly fruit that needs using up and I want to avoid using it in cake/ muffins. Thanks.
Sorry to hear you're poorly. They'll probably go and win today!! No stewed fruit isn't free but it's not high syn either for the Speed ones. So apple is 1.5 or blackberries 1 for 100g. I think it's something to do with being able to eat far more when it's soft and slips down compared to crunching a piece of fresh fruit. You can use stewed fruit as a HEB too.
